I will discuss the relation between topological field theories and gapped phases of matter. I will propose a general formalism to define a class of TFTs which can be realized by commuting projector Hamiltonians. This allows one to apply rigorous mathematical theorems about TFTs to gapped phases of matter. I will also discuss the role of generalized cohomology theories and spectra in the classification of SPT phases.